LampPro Tip 1/3
Subtle AvoidancePlay
Circumvention often implies subtle or clever ways to avoid responsibilities. SlideBy delegating his tasks, he achieved circumvention of his duties.
LampPro Tip 2/3
Negative ConnotationPlay
Can carry a negative tone, suggesting dishonesty or shirking responsibilities. SlideTheir circumvention of daily reports to the manager did not go unnoticed.
LampPro Tip 3/3
Not Always WrongPlay
Sometimes used in creative contexts where finding alternative methods is necessary. SlideThe artist's circumvention of traditional techniques resulted in innovative artworks.
